可能性のある複製:
ソースをDEBパッケージにコンパイルする
Debianパッケージに変換したいtarballがいくつかあります。通常、gdebi
を使用して.debsをインストールしますが、tarballを使用するのは困難です。 checkinstall
またはubucompilator
を使用してこれらの.debファイルを作成するにはどうすればよいですか?
から http://answers.oreilly.com/topic/249-how-to-use-checkinstall-to-create-packages-from-sources/ :
Apt(またはお気に入りのパッケージインストーラー)を使用してcheckinstall
をインストールします。
Sudo apt install checkinstall
Tarballをディレクトリに抽出します。この場合、/tmp/program_example
です。 terminal
を開き、次のコマンドでcdします:
Sudo -i
cd /tmp/program_example
次に、実行します:
make
その後
checkinstall -D --pakdir=/home/youruser/packages/
/home/youruser/packages
にdebパッケージを作成し、インストールします。その後、再利用して他の人に渡すことができます。これを使用して、PPAまたはパッケージサーバー用のパッケージを作成しないでください。これらは手動で作成および調整する必要があります。
説明を求めるプロンプトが表示されたら、パッケージを説明し、Enterキーを数回押して終了します。